数控铣床代码的编写是数控编程过程中的关键环节,它直接关系到机床的加工精度和效率。以下从专业角度详细阐述数控铣床代码的编写方法。
数控铣床代码的编写需遵循一定的格式和规范。通常,数控代码由字母、数字和符号组成,包括准备功能(G代码)、辅助功能(M代码)、主轴功能(S代码)、进给功能(F代码)等。编写代码时,应确保代码的准确性、完整性和可读性。
在编写数控铣床代码前,需对工件进行详细分析,明确加工要求。分析内容包括工件的材料、尺寸、形状、加工精度等。根据分析结果,确定加工工艺、刀具选择、切削参数等。
编写数控铣床代码时,应遵循以下步骤:
1. 编写程序头:程序头包括程序号、程序名称、编写等信息。程序号通常由字母和数字组成,便于识别和管理。
2. 编写坐标系设定:数控铣床编程通常采用直角坐标系,编写代码时需设定工件坐标系原点、机床坐标系原点等。坐标系设定是保证加工精度的基础。
3. 编写刀具路径:刀具路径是数控铣床代码的核心部分,包括刀具的切入、切削、退刀等动作。编写刀具路径时,需考虑以下因素:
a. 刀具选择:根据工件材料、加工要求等因素选择合适的刀具。
b. 切削参数:包括切削速度、进给量、切削深度等。切削参数的合理选择可提高加工效率,降低加工成本。
c. 刀具路径规划:根据工件形状、加工要求等因素,规划刀具路径。刀具路径应尽量简化,减少加工时间和刀具磨损。
4. 编写辅助功能代码:辅助功能代码包括换刀、冷却液开关、主轴启停等。编写辅助功能代码时,需确保机床运行安全、稳定。
5. 编写程序结束:程序结束部分包括程序结束符、程序名称等信息。编写程序结束符时,需确保程序正确执行。
编写完数控铣床代码后,需进行校验和调试。校验和调试包括以下步骤:
1. 检查代码格式和规范:确保代码符合数控编程规范。
2. 模拟加工:在计算机上模拟加工过程,检查刀具路径、切削参数等是否合理。
3. 实际加工:将代码输入机床,进行实际加工。观察加工效果,检查加工精度和表面质量。
4. 优化程序:根据实际加工情况,对程序进行优化,提高加工效率和质量。
数控铣床代码的编写是一个复杂而细致的过程,需要充分考虑加工要求、刀具选择、切削参数等因素。只有掌握正确的编写方法和技巧,才能确保加工质量和效率。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。